Karaoke, Laughter & Love: Harper & Kaleb’s Unique Iowa Wedding Day
Harper and Kaleb’s celebration at Lowe Park in Marion, Iowa was nothing short of magical. From the moment Kaleb saw Harper in her unique floral-printed gown during their first look, you could feel the joy radiating between them. The dress was perfectly her—elegant, fun, and unlike anything I’ve ever seen.
Before their ceremony, Harper and Kaleb chose to read their vows privately. Just the two of them (and me, quietly in the background like a fly on the wall 😂). Neither thought they could make it through their words with an audience watching, so they carved out a moment that was intimate, emotional, and full of love. Tears were shed, laughter was shared, and it was such a privilege to witness their forever beginning in that quiet moment.
As guests gathered on the amphitheater stage, the sky shifted. What started as a sprinkle quickly turned into a full downpour. Harper looked out from the bridal suite, worried about her guests outside in the rain, while Kaleb rushed out to help cover the DJ’s equipment. Without hesitation, the ceremony was moved indoors to the reception hall, right in front of the head table.
And here’s the thing—no drama, no stress, no upset bride. Just two people who cared more about their friends and family being comfortable than about having a “perfect fairy tale wedding.” As Harper’s sister, Sydney, said during her toast, that’s simply who Harper and Kaleb are: thoughtful, grounded, and always putting others first.
Mother Nature must have felt bad about the timing, because not long after, the skies cleared to reveal sunshine and the most stunning rainbow. It was like a gift just for them. 🌈
The reception was filled with so many personal touches. Their first dance—an edgy, punky love song—fit them perfectly as they sang every word to each other, leaning into the truth of the lyrics. Kaleb had a surprise for his mom, too. Instead of a traditional dance, his brother Nick performed Tennessee Whiskey karaoke-style while they danced. His mom was in tears, overwhelmed with love. Harper and her dad switched things up as well, skipping the dance in favor of karaoke—singing her mom’s favorite song. Cue more tears.
Every moment of their wedding day felt intentional, unique, and so true to who they are. Instead of ending the night with DJ-led dancing, they chose karaoke for the entire reception. And it. was. awesome. From Eminem to Fleetwood Mac, Backstreet Boys to Chappell Roan, the energy was unmatched. One of the funniest moments was when Harper’s best friend Jayme surprised her with a blow-up pink pony costume during their performance of Pink Pony Club. Everyone was doubled over in laughter.
Harper and Kaleb’s Iowa wedding was the perfect reflection of their personalities: relaxed, joyful, intentional, and fun. Rain or shine, they embraced every moment with love and laughter—and that’s what makes a wedding day unforgettable.
